Output e8aa08f56806aa3469507cc15938b5b6efe30e8f7fa720e6453698f3f200125a:16

value
20451945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5916720cd99c99cd3b30c339fc74bebe2027772f OP_EQUAL
address
MG2DG3XX8gW1Rq5kifeUUJ9yzo8TpErEUS
transaction
e8aa08f56806aa3469507cc15938b5b6efe30e8f7fa720e6453698f3f200125a
spent
true